kali虚拟机配置桥接
时间: 2024-02-23 16:52:06 浏览: 327
kali虚拟机可以通过桥接模式进行网络配置。桥接模式使得虚拟机和主机处于同一个网段中,实现了它们之间的通信。要配置kali虚拟机的桥接模式,首先需要确保本地物理网卡和虚拟网卡通过VMnet0虚拟交换机进行桥接。这样,虚拟机和主机就位于同一个网段中了。然后,手动配置kali虚拟机的IP地址和子网掩码,保证虚拟机和宿主机处在同一网段中。最后,重启networking服务,以完成配置。
相关问题
kali虚拟机linux桥接联网
Kali Linux 是一款针对网络安全专业人员的发行版,常用于渗透测试、漏洞评估和安全研究。当在 Kali 虚拟机上工作并希望将其连接到物理网络以便访问互联网或其他外部资源时,可以采用Linux桥接(bridged mode)设置。以下是步骤概述:
1. **启动虚拟机**:确保你的 Kali 虚拟机已经启动,并进入其图形界面或命令行。
2. **配置虚拟机网卡**:进入虚拟机后,打开终端,找到VMware Workstation/Airport等虚拟机软件提供的工具,通常可通过`virsh`命令行工具。选择你的虚拟机实例,然后编辑网卡设置,将网卡模式改为“桥接”(Bridge)。这个选项会创建一个新的网络设备,类似于物理机上的以太网适配器。
```bash
virsh net-edit default
```
3. **查看网络接口**:查看哪些物理网络接口与虚拟机关联起来。例如,在Linux下,可能会看到类似这样的命令输出:
```
ip addr show dev ens33
```
4. **启用桥接**:将虚拟机的网络接口添加到新的桥接网桥,如`br0`或`virbr0`(取决于你的虚拟机软件):
```bash
sudo ip link add name br0 type bridge && sudo ip link set dev eth0 master br0
```
5. **分配IP地址**:为虚拟机的网卡分配一个IP地址,使其可以从其他设备上识别:
```bash
sudo ifconfig br0 <ip_address> netmask <netmask>
```
6. **测试连接**:现在你可以尝试ping外部网站或者通过SSH登录其他服务器,检查是否能成功联网。
kali linux配置桥接
在Kali Linux中配置桥接网络通常用于创建虚拟网络环境或者连接物理设备到虚拟化网络。以下是设置桥接的基本步骤:
1. **安装必要工具**:
首先,确保已经安装了`bridge-utils`,如果没有,可以使用命令 `sudo apt-get install bridge-utils`.
2. **创建桥接接口**:
使用 `brctl` 工具创建一个新的桥接接口,例如创建一个名为 `br0` 的桥接,命令如下:
```
sudo brctl addbr br0
```
3. **将网卡添加到桥接**:
将你要桥接到主网络的物理网卡(如eth0)或者虚拟机网卡(如virbr0),添加到刚创建的桥接上:
```
sudo ip link set <interface_name> master br0
```
用 `<interface_name>` 替换实际的网卡名。
4. **激活并配置IP地址**:
激活桥接接口,并为其分配IP地址:
```
sudo ip addr add <ip_address>/netmask <netmask> dev br0
```
其中 `<ip_address>` 和 `<netmask>` 分别是桥接的IP地址和子网掩码。
5. **设置默认路由**:
确保流量可以通过桥接,需要设置主机的默认路由指向桥接接口:
```
sudo route add default via <bridge_ip>
```
6. **启用网卡**:
最后,启用新创建的桥接接口:
```
sudo ifup br0
```
注意,这只是一个基础的配置示例,实际应用中可能需要根据具体需求调整,比如配置DHCP服务、管理桥接的安全组等。完成上述步骤后,你的设备或虚拟机就应该能够通过桥接访问外部网络了。
阅读全文